Improvised Explosive kills little Angel Ngum

A little girl, Angel Mgum has died in a hospital in Mutengene, South West Region of Cameroon, less than twenty-four hours after her hands were chopped off following an explosion.

According to a source in Kumba, Meme Division in the South West Region of Cameroon, a locally made device exploded as the child was trying to crack coconut at Kossala quarter at Kumba 2 subdivision Thursday, March 25, 2021.

She was rushed to the Kumba district hospital and later evacuated to Mutengene for intensive medical attention where she died.

The Senior Divisional Officer of Meme Division, Chamberlain Ntou’ou Ndong while visiting the child in the hospital promised a military hunt of perpetrators of the act.

The planting of explosives devices in public places have been frequent in the North West and South West regions and often attributed to boys fighting for the restoration of the state of Ambazonia.
